1. Find a Specialist

A wrongful death lawsuit isn’t going to be like any other case in the courtroom. It requires a lot of specialized knowledge to get right. 3. Look for Contingency Fees

A wrongful death lawsuit is going to be long and hard. If you work with a lawyer that charges an hourly rate, you’re going to be paying a lot of money out of pocket.

Working with contingency fees avoids this problem. Instead of paying for your lawyer’s time, your lawyer will take payment after they win their case. You won’t need to pay any money from your own pocket before your case starts.

Typically, their fee will be based on how big your settlement is. Going this route will incentivize a wrongful death lawyer to try and get you the best deal possible. The more money you get, the bigger their paycheck will be.

5. Look for Discipline Problems

The last thing you need for your case is a lawyer that has a history of causing problems. You need to research anyone you think of hiring to make sure they won’t cause issues for your case.

You can check this by going to your state’s bar association website. They hold records of all disciplinary issues a lawyer has faced. You’ll be able to see exactly how many strikes someone has on their records.

You don’t need to base your entire decision on hiring someone on this, though. There might be a reason for a strike on someone’s record. Make sure to ask a lawyer about their past issues so you can get their side of things.
